This is a lightweight (approx. 1,300 lbs), off-road-capable teardrop trailer designed for adventure, featuring 14-inch ground clearance, 15-inch mud tires, and an outdoor rear kitchen with the hydraulic arm for easy lift.
It comfortably sleeps two on a 4-inch teddy bear mattress, featuring A/C, a 20,000 BTU furnace, and extensive storage.
This trailer is in brand-new condition. I honestly thought I would camp more than I did. I easily pulled it behind my Jeep Wrangler. I never did go off-road though. The added cargo rack on top, is a factory installed add-on.
Key Features and Specifications (10FB Model):
• Dimensions: Approximately 13'2" long and 6'10" tall.
• Off-Road Capability: High-clearance, torsion-flex independent axle with mud tires and aggressive aluminum wheels.
• Kitchen (Rear Galley): Features a 2-burner stove, 12-volt refrigerator, sink with sprayer, and storage.
• Comfort: 5,000 BTU A/C and a 20,000 BTU furnace for year-round camping.
• Power & Utility: Includes a roof rack, solar prep, and a large front storage tray for batteries/generators.
